importloggingfromjiraimportJIRAdefget_issue_from_jira(issue_id):jira_url="http://10.XX.XX.XX:8090"api_token="XXXXXXXXXXXXXXXXX"try:# https://jira.readthedocs.io/examples.html#jira-self-hosted-incl-jira-server-data-centerjira=JIRA(jira_url,token_auth=api_token)ifnotissue_id:return{"error...
但在有一个地方存在差异,假设实现API,将获取到的issue信息作为json格式返回时,reporter不带displayname的做法会报错。 搜索Jira issue Jira有一套专门的搜索语言,称为JQL(Jira Query Language),Jira的Python库便是基于JQL语法进行搜索的,返回的是搜索到的问题列表。使用语句为: jira.search_issues('JQL语句') 默认最...
44 issue.update(fields={"labels": issue.fields.labels}) 45 46 # 删除这个问题 47 issue.delete() 48 49 # 将两个问题进行关联 50 issue = jira.issue('JRA-1330') 51 issue2 = jira.issue('XX-23') # could also be another instance 52 jira.add_remote_link(issue, issue2) 1. 2. 3. ...
product & issue tracking Software Development plan & track it projects IT create custom processes Operations Made for complex projects or everyday tasks ⚡ Plan and organize tasks From short projects, to large cross-functional programs, Jira helps break big ideas down into achievable steps. Organiz...
使用Jira API的"Update Issue"(更新问题)功能,将包含自定义字段的JSON对象作为参数发送到Jira服务器,以更新问题。 以下是一个示例代码,展示如何使用Python和Jira API向现有问题添加自定义字段: 代码语言:txt 复制 import requests import json # Jira服务器的URL和认证信息 ...
2. Python的jira库API介绍 2.1. JIRA对象 JIRA类的定义请见如下link: https://github.com/pycontribs/jira/blob/main/jira/client.py 可通过如下方式来生成JIRA对象: form jiraimportJIRA jira=JIRA('http://jira.***.com/',auth=(username,password)) ...
Python Jira REST API搜索issue 状态图 下面是状态图,描述了搜索issue的过程: 开发者指导完成搜索开始提出问题完成搜索 步骤和代码示例 接下来,我将逐步指导你完成搜索issue的过程,并提供相应的代码示例。 步骤一:安装必要的库 首先,你需要安装jira库,可以使用以下命令安装: ...
1 from jira import JIRA 2 from jira.resources import Issue 3 import datetime 4 5 """ 6 pip install jira 7 """ 8 9 10 class JIRATool(object): 11 def __init__(self, server: str, username: str, password: str, project: str = 'NET', root_issue: str = 'NET-15', 12 fix_...
2. 通过创建连接对象实例来连接到Jira API。```python from jira import JIRA jira = JIRA(basic_...
环境依赖 : python库 redis jira 安装命令:pip install redispip install jiraredis服务安装命令:$sudo apt-get update $sudo apt-get install redis-server启动Redis $ redis-server查看redis 是否启动?$ redis-cli以上命令将打开以下终端:redis 127.0.0.1:6379>...